Understanding Percentages: The Basics

A percentage is simply a fraction or a ratio expressed as a number out of 100. The word "percent" itself is derived from the Latin words "per centum," meaning "out of one hundred.Practically speaking, " Which means, 10% means 10 out of 100, which can also be written as the fraction 10/100 or the decimal 0. 10.

This foundational understanding is key to solving any percentage problem. Whether you're calculating sales tax, discounts, interest rates, or analyzing data, the core principle remains consistent: expressing a portion as a fraction of 100.

Calculating 10% of 500: Three Methods

There are several ways to calculate 10% of 500. Let's explore three common methods:

Method 1: Using the Decimal Equivalent

This is arguably the most straightforward method. In real terms, 10. Even so, we know that 10% is equivalent to 0. Because of this, to find 10% of 500, we simply multiply 500 by 0.

500 x 0.10 = 50

That's why, 10% of 500 is 50.

Method 2: Using the Fraction Equivalent

As mentioned earlier, 10% can be expressed as the fraction 10/100. We can simplify this fraction to 1/10. To find 10% of 500, we multiply 500 by 1/10:

500 x (1/10) = 500/10 = 50

Again, we arrive at the answer: 50.

Method 3: Mental Calculation (For Simple Percentages)

For percentages like 10%, 25%, or 50%, mental calculation is often possible. 10% is one-tenth of a number. To find one-tenth of 500, we simply divide 500 by 10:

500 / 10 = 50

This method is efficient for quick calculations, particularly when dealing with easy-to-divide numbers.

Beyond the Basics: Applications of Percentage Calculations

The ability to calculate percentages is crucial across numerous disciplines and everyday situations. Here are some examples:

  • Finance: Calculating interest on loans, savings accounts, and investments heavily relies on percentage calculations. Understanding compound interest, for example, requires a firm grasp of percentage growth over time.

  • Retail and Sales: Discounts, sales tax, and profit margins are all expressed as percentages. Consumers need to understand these percentages to make informed purchasing decisions, while businesses use them for pricing strategies and profit analysis.

  • Science and Statistics: Percentages are fundamental in data analysis and interpretation. They are used to represent proportions, frequencies, and probabilities in various scientific fields, including biology, chemistry, and physics. Understanding statistical significance often involves working with percentages and proportions.

  • Healthcare: Percentages are used extensively in healthcare settings. Take this case: doctors might express the success rate of a particular surgery as a percentage, or a patient's blood oxygen saturation level is often measured as a percentage.

  • Everyday Life: From calculating tips in restaurants to understanding nutritional information on food labels, percentages are constantly encountered in daily life.

Expanding on the Concept: Proportional Reasoning

The ability to solve percentage problems is directly related to proportional reasoning. Proportional reasoning is the ability to understand and work with ratios and proportions. In essence, it’s the understanding that if one quantity changes, other related quantities change proportionally.

As an example, in the problem "What is 10% of 500?", we are essentially looking for a proportion where 10 is to 100 as x is to 500. We can set up the proportion as follows:

10/100 = x/500

Solving for x using cross-multiplication gives us:

100x = 5000

x = 50

This highlights the connection between percentage calculations and the broader mathematical concept of proportional reasoning.

Advanced Percentage Calculations: Finding the Percentage

While the example focuses on finding a percentage of a number, percentage problems can also involve finding the percentage itself. Here's one way to look at it: if you scored 45 out of 50 on a test, what percentage did you achieve?

To solve this, we use the formula:

(Part/Whole) x 100%

In this case: (45/50) x 100% = 90%

This type of percentage calculation is crucial for understanding grades, test scores, and various performance metrics.

Frequently Asked Questions (FAQ)

Q: How do I calculate a percentage increase or decrease?

A: To calculate a percentage increase, find the difference between the new value and the original value, divide the difference by the original value, and multiply by 100%. For a percentage decrease, follow the same process.

Q: What if I need to calculate a percentage of a number that isn't a whole number?

A: The methods described earlier still apply. Simply multiply the decimal or fractional number by the percentage in decimal form.
